Annual & Perennial Flowers Provide Year Round Color
Annual flowers are those plants which completer
their life cycle in one year. For our purposes in this website we
will include in the annuals group all plants generally treated as
annuals in our climate. Some such plants may be perennials in a
milder climate and some are actually biennials, in that they begin
their life cycle in one year and complete it in the next.
Annuals provide instant color to our
landscapes. There is a wide range of annuals to choose from
including both flowering plants and foliage color plants. Some
annuals thrive in the cool season while others are warm season
plants. To keep your landscape beds attractive year round may
require at least 2 or 3 successive plantings of annual plants
through the year.
Perennials flowers are plants that return year
after year. In most cases they die back to near the ground line in
winter and return in the spring. This separates them from woody
ornamentals that last for years but retain their above ground
structure throughout the year.
Perennials offer a good return on your money as
they continue to bring beauty to the landscape for years to come.
There is considerable variety to choose from when it comes to
perennial color making it possible to have something of interest
throughout the four seasons here in our climate.
Careful planning will insure that your
landscape is beautiful in spring, summer, fall and even winter.
Perennial plants have their seasons where they shine which are
usually followed by a period of time when they are unattractive.
Proper maintenance is important to prevent them from distracting
from the beauty of your landscape during their "off seasons".
